electron-builder.yml 1.0 KB

1234567891011121314151617181920212223242526272829303132333435363738
  1. appId: com.local.analysis.app
  2. productName: 数据分析系统
  3. directories:
  4. output: app
  5. buildResources: resources
  6. files:
  7. - dist/**/*
  8. - src/**/*
  9. - package.json
  10. icon: build/icon.png
  11. asarUnpack:
  12. - resources/**
  13. win:
  14. icon: build/icon.ico
  15. target:
  16. - nsis
  17. executableName: 数据分析系统
  18. requestedExecutionLevel: 'requireAdministrator'
  19. nsis:
  20. artifactName: 数据分析系统-安装包.${ext}
  21. shortcutName: ${productName}
  22. uninstallDisplayName: 卸载${productName}
  23. createDesktopShortcut: always
  24. mac:
  25. icon: build/icon.icns
  26. target:
  27. - dmg
  28. extendInfo:
  29. - NSDocumentsFolderUsageDescription: 应用程序请求访问用户的Documents文件夹.
  30. - NSDownloadsFolderUsageDescription: 应用程序请求访问用户的下载文件夹.
  31. notarize: false
  32. dmg:
  33. sign: false
  34. artifactName: 数据分析系统-安装包.${ext}
  35. appImage:
  36. artifactName: 数据分析系统-安装包.${ext}
  37. electronDownload:
  38. mirror: https://npmmirror.com/mirrors/electron/